Lange war der Hamburger Körber-Konzern ein klassischer deutscher Maschinenbauer – zunächst als Ausrüster für die Tabakindustrie, dann auch für die Papierverarbeitung und den Werkzeugbau. Dann aber begann das Unternehmen, sich um seine Zukunft Gedanken zu machen, auch weil immer größere Teile der Produktion automatisiert werden. „Zusammen mit mehreren Instituten haben wir dann mehrere Megatrends und Technologietrends identifiziert, die in der Zukunft eine Rolle spielen werden“, sagt Konzernchef Stephan Seifert im Podcast „Die Stunde Null“. „Daraus wurde dann ein sehr großer Umbau im Konzern, der heute ein ganz anderer ist.“ Fast 70 Prozent des alten Geschäfts wurden verkauft, stattdessen investierte Körber in Pharmaunternehmen, Software und Logistik. Heute macht der Konzern mehr Umsatz als vor seinem Umbau, allerdings als weitgehend neues Unternehmen. „Wir haben uns im Prinzip neu erfunden“, sagt Seifert. About Christopher Seifert:Chris Seifert, founder of Enabling Empowerment, is a dynamic leader dedicated to transforming organizational leadership and team performance. With 20+ years in manufacturing operations and strategic advisory, he empowers leaders through innovative strategies.At Enabling Empowerment, Chris combats micromanagement with training and coaching that foster creativity, ownership, and shared leadership. His achievements include leading a renewable energy company's growth from $450M to $1B, boosting production by 200%, and delivering $300M in EBITDA improvements. He also founded an Operational Excellence Practice at Wilson Perumal and is a decorated Naval Officer. In this episode, Dean Newlund and Christopher Seifert discuss:Decision-making as a teachable skillMicromanagement and poor decision systemsThe seven-step decision-making frameworkDecision rights based on competenceDecision-making and employee engagement Key Takeaways:Implementing a structured decision-making framework allows leaders to respond effectively to both strategic and emergency situations, scaling the level of rigor based on urgency and risk.Leaders often become micromanagers not because of arrogance or distrust, but because they are stuck in a cycle where their team relies on them for every decision, leading to burnout and inefficiency.Organizations that grant decision-making authority based on demonstrated competence rather than rank create a more effective leadership structure, allowing better decisions at every level.Employee engagement increases when individuals feel they have a real impact on decisions, and leaders can foster this by involving their teams in the decision-making process rather than simply handing down directives. What does it mean to empower your team to make good decisions? Chris Seifert tells Kevin that empowerment is more than a buzzword, it requires leaders to build both the competence and confidence of their team. Chris shares his decision-making framework designed to address two critical organizational issues: poor root cause analysis and ineffective decision-making in complex environments. Through real-world examples, Chris reveals how clear "decision rights" can transform organizations, empowering teams while enabling leaders to focus on strategic priorities. He also shares that it's important to document the decision-making process to prevent hindsight bias or the curse of knowledge. In May 1992, the disappearance of 10-year-old Deanna Seifert sent shockwaves through the quiet Detroit suburb of Warren. What started as a sleepover with friends turned into a tragedy that would haunt her family and community for decades. This episode delves into the heartbreaking events surrounding Deanna's abduction and murder, the troubling trail of evidence, and the conviction of a suspect who still maintains his innocence.
